Output 381fca05dc321a2493949b40adf12fc7dab04d65d80611433622df580f8f1726:13

value
82714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 913c9a68d1b42d59ab2c88c4332c23eacf8a387b OP_EQUAL
address
3EvxW97UutnNA2WEgWE7CKviYNg3HkeMYV
transaction
381fca05dc321a2493949b40adf12fc7dab04d65d80611433622df580f8f1726
confirmations
244403
spent
true